Assumendo che le lettere minuscole prese in esame nell'esercizio siano consecutive alle maiuscole,ad 'A' corrisponderà il codice ASCII 1 , a 'B' il codice 2 , ... , a 'a' il codice 27, 'b' il codice 28, ... le parole "els", "jan", "jelle", "maaike" saranno così codificate: "els" = (['e' =31] + ['l'=38] + ['s'=45]) mod 19 = 0 "jan" = (['j' =36] + ['a'=27] + ['n'=40]) mod 19 = 8 "jelle" = (['j' =36] + ['e'=31] + ['l'=38] + ['l'=38]+ ['e'=31]) mod 19 = 3 "maaike" = (['m' =39] + ['a'=27] + ['a'=27]+['i'=35]+ ['k'=37]+ ['e'=31]) mod 19 = 6 In questo caso non ci sono state collisioni, in quanto il risultato della funzione 'mod' ha restituito valori differenti,nel caso contrario si può pensare di organizzare la tabella HASH in modo che ogni locazione punti ad una lista concatenata.